Lithium Americas Technical Analysis

Lithium Americas Corp. (LAC) experienced a significant decline of 29.71% closing at $4.66 on April 18, 2024. The underlying technical indicators highlight a bearish momentum, with the stock trading below both its 50-day moving average of $5.69 and 200-day moving average of $6.23.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) at 28 suggests it is currently in an oversold condition, which could sometimes indicate a pending price reversal or relief rally if other factors align favorably.

Given the large volume of trades recently, nearly 32.06 million compared to an average of 3.67 million, it implies heightened investor interest, possibly triggered by specific catalysts or market conditions. The significant price range on the last trade day, between $4.64 and $4.9, while close to the support level of $4.61, indicates a tentative testing of the floor. The resistance stands quite higher at $5.48, showing a critical gap to cover for a positive turnaround.

Fundamental Analysis

LAC retains a market capitalization of approximately $755.53 million, with around 162.13 million shares outstanding. Currently operating at a negative earnings per share (EPS) of $0.02 and a very high negative P/E ratio of -233, it reflects a strained earning potential. The negative profitability metrics necessitate cautious evaluation of the company's short-term operational efficiency amidst a demanding economic backdrop influenced by high-interest rates impacting the electric vehicle (EV) sector, as highlighted in recent news.

The discounted cash flow (DCF) analysis suggests an underlying intrinsic value of about $1.19, which is substantially lower than the current trading levels, raising concerns about the overvaluation from a long-term investment perspective. Notably, the consensus target estimates range notably high with a low of $8 and a median potential reaching up to $36.25, indicating a significant divergence in expert opinions and underlying volatility or speculative interest in LAC’s future.
